WPF ScollViewer无法水平拉伸

WPF ScollViewer无法水平拉伸,wpf,scrollviewer,Wpf,Scrollviewer,我在WPF中的scollviewer控件出现问题,并搜索了该网站,但什么也找不到 我的问题是,我在scollviewer中有一个把手,我想自动水平拉伸gip。我用来测试这个函数的代码如下 <ScrollViewer HorizontalScrollBarVisibility="Disabled" HorizontalAlignment="Stretch" VerticalScrollBarVisibility="Auto"> <Rectangle Fill="Red"

我在WPF中的scollviewer控件出现问题,并搜索了该网站,但什么也找不到

我的问题是,我在scollviewer中有一个把手,我想自动水平拉伸gip。我用来测试这个函数的代码如下

<ScrollViewer HorizontalScrollBarVisibility="Disabled" HorizontalAlignment="Stretch" VerticalScrollBarVisibility="Auto">
    <Rectangle Fill="Red" HorizontalAlignment="Stretch" Height="100"></Rectangle>
</ScrollViewer>
然而,在我的情况下,它不起作用


谁能提出建议。谢谢。

你能澄清你的问题吗?我将您的代码复制粘贴到一个新项目中,矩形水平拉伸。另外,您在问题中提到的网格是数据网格还是安排应用程序布局的网格?答案取决于scrollviewer的父级。要么提供更多信息,要么自己检查——也许你应该将行宽从“自动”改为“谢谢”。我在DockPanel中发现了这个问题。它是固定的。
HorizontalScrollBarVisibility="Disabled"